As I would see it, 40% is incredibly high for bonus. Envision if early investors for private sale purchase up to 30% of all out supply, that implies they get tremendous heaps of the coin/token as bonus which doesn't inform well concerning the tokenomics. This can be shortened with extremely long vesting period which can be discharged in groups in any case. A decent task doesn't really need to give out enormous bonuses to draw in investors, this is only my take.

This has been discussed time with out Number. project owners due blame bounty hunters as the main reason for market dumping forgotten that investors are after their money and can't wait to move into another project. the blame should be on investors and not hunters.

They give too much bonus to attract investors and of course if you’re going to buy you are planning to exit early so you can earn more. The hunters are just a small number of the total supply, it can affect the price of the token if they sold it in one day but not all hunters will do that. It is still depend on the project, if its good or not.
